What to check before for buildings with rent-stabilized apartments near the D train in NYC

  • Confirm the unit’s rent-stabilized status in writing (and ask about renewal timing, vacancy rules, and how increases have worked in prior years).
  • Check the building’s exact distance to D train stops you’ll use most, since “near” can vary block to block.
  • Review key lease terms early: preferred lease length, whether any services are bundled, and move-in timing for available apartments for rent.
  • Ask about security deposit, broker fee responsibility, and any recurring monthly charges (parking, laundry, storage, utilities) so you’re comparing full monthly cost.
  • If the building has any listed pet policy or building rules, verify the specifics (fees and limits) before you apply.
